Answer: 3/4?

Step-by-step explanation If that's what's your asking, you have to make their denominators equal. Make 1/2 have a denominator of 4. You multiply 2 by 2 to get four, so you multiply the numerator by 2 as well. This gives you 2/4. 2/4 plus 1/4 is 3/4. You add the numerator.
